Preparing and Passing the VMware 2V0-72.22 Exam: A Comprehensive Guide

Introduction

The VMware 2V0-72.22 exam is a rigorous certification assessment designed to validate the knowledge and skills of IT professionals in the field of VMware vSphere. This exam serves as a crucial step towards earning the VMware Certified Professional (VCP) certification. In this article, we will provide you with valuable insights and actionable tips to help you prepare effectively and increase your chances of passing the 2V0-72.22 exam with flying colors.

Understanding the 2V0-72.22 Exam

The VMware 2V0-72.22 exam focuses on testing your proficiency in various areas of VMware vSphere 7.x. It covers topics such as vCenter Server, ESXi hosts, virtual machines, storage, networking, security, and more. To succeed in this exam, you need to have a solid understanding of VMware vSphere architecture, configuration, administration, and troubleshooting.

Exam Preparation Tips

1. Review the Official Exam Blueprint

The VMware website provides an official exam blueprint for the 2V0-72.22 exam. This blueprint outlines the exam objectives, domains, and subtopics that you should focus on during your preparation. Familiarize yourself with the blueprint and use it as a roadmap to guide your studies.

2. Gain Hands-on Experience

One of the most effective ways to prepare for the 2V0-72.22 exam is to gain hands-on experience with VMware vSphere. Set up a lab environment using VMware Workstation or other virtualization platforms and practice various tasks, such as deploying virtual machines, configuring networking, managing storage, and troubleshooting common issues. The more you work with vSphere, the better you will grasp its concepts and functionalities.

3. Study Official VMware Documentation

VMware provides comprehensive documentation that covers all aspects of vSphere. Study the official documentation, including installation guides, configuration guides, and troubleshooting guides. Pay close attention to the topics mentioned in the exam blueprint and ensure you have a deep understanding of each concept.

4. Explore VMware Learning Resources

VMware offers a wide range of learning resources to help you prepare for the 2V0-72.22 exam. Take advantage of online training courses, virtual labs, and webinars provided by VMware. These resources can provide valuable insights, practical examples, and expert guidance to enhance your knowledge and skills in vSphere.

5. Join Study Groups and Forums

Engaging with a community of like-minded individuals can greatly aid your exam preparation. Join study groups, forums, and online communities where you can interact with other VMware professionals. Discussing exam-related topics, sharing experiences, and seeking clarification on challenging concepts can enrich your understanding and boost your confidence.

6. Practice with Sample Questions

Familiarize yourself with the exam format and question types by practicing with sample questions. VMware provides official practice exams that mimic the real exam environment. These practice tests help you assess your knowledge, identify areas for improvement, and get acquainted with the time constraints of the actual exam.

7. Stay Updated with VMware Product Updates

VMware regularly releases updates and new features for its vSphere products. Stay updated with the latest product releases, version upgrades, and feature enhancements. This knowledge is crucial not only for the exam but also for your professional growth in the field of virtualization.

8. Manage Your Exam Day

On the day of the exam, ensure you are well-rested and have a nutritious meal beforehand. Arrive early at the test center to avoid any unnecessary stress. During the exam, read each question carefully, manage your time effectively, and avoid spending too much time on any single question. If unsure about an answer, make an educated guess and move on. Review your answers if time permits.

Conclusion

The VMware 2V0-72.22 exam is a significant milestone in your journey towards VMware certification. By following the tips provided in this article and dedicating sufficient time and effort to your preparation, you can position yourself for success. Remember to leverage official VMware resources, gain hands-on experience, and connect with the VMware community. With the right mindset and a solid study plan, you can confidently tackle the exam and achieve your certification goals.

Question 86:

  • Correct answer: Vertical scaling

  • Why: Vertical scaling (scale up/down) means increasing or decreasing the size of a VM by adding memory or CPUs to the same VM. It updates the capacity of a single instance rather than adding more instances.

  • How it compares to other terms:
- Horizontal scaling (scale out/in): changes the number of VM instances, not the size of each one. - Elasticity: broad concept of adapting resources to demand (includes vertical and horizontal scaling). - Agility: general capability; not specific to VM capacity.
  • Takeaway: Use vertical scaling when you need more compute power in a single VM; use horizontal scaling to handle larger workloads by adding more VMs.

what if different between speech recognizer and speach synthesizer

  • Speech Recognizer (Speech-to-Text): Converts audio input (live mic or audio file) into text. Output is transcripts with timestamps, confidence scores, and optional punctuation. Use cases: meeting transcripts, voice commands, real-time captions.

  • Speech Synthesizer (Text-to-Speech): Converts text (or SSML) into audio output. Output is audio data (wav/mp3 or streaming). Use cases: voice prompts, IVR responses, accessibility narrations. You can choose voices, languages, and adjust prosody (rate, pitch, volume).

  • Key differences:
- Input: Recognizer takes audio; Synthesizer takes text/SSML. - Output: Recognizer ? text; Synthesizer ? audio. - Features: Recognizer provides transcripts and timing; Synthesizer provides customizable voices (neural, SSML), multiple languages. - Typical scenarios: Transcription vs. generating spoken content.
  • Quick example: Use Speech Recognizer to transcribe a meeting; use Speech Synthesizer to read a script aloud in a chosen voice.
